Hungarian Mushroom Soup Recalled for Possible Presence of Larvae

PCC Community Market's Hungarian Mushroom Soup is being recalled for possible presence of larvae. The affected product was distributed in Washington only.

Plain-English summary

Puget Consumers Co-Op is recalling Hungarian Mushroom Soup sold at PCC Community Market. The recalled product includes soup sold in grab-and-go 24 oz plastic retail containers (UPC 20452200), soup sold hot from self-serve soup bars, and Hungarian Meatball sauce in some stores' self-serve hot bars. Approximately 105 tubs (24 oz per tub) were affected.

The product is being recalled due to possible presence of larvae. No illnesses or injuries have been reported.

The affected product has a lot code of 427256 on the 8 lb bulk bag with an Enjoy By date of 11/11/24. The recall applies only to products distributed in Washington.
